About This Item

Westminster, Maryland, U.S.A.: McClelland & Stewart Ltd, 1983. Soft cover. Near Fine. Near Fine 8vo-over 7¾"-9¾" tall. pp.177 with bibliography and sources. This book contains the magic created around Native campfires for readers of all ages. Myths of creation, culture myths, nature myths, and beast fables, legends and personal narratives and historical traditions up to the coming of white men. clean tight copy pages foxed.
